Isaac Stern's style (with Chaim Potok, author of "My Name is Asher Lev") is casual and easy. He discusses his three marriages with candor and his children with love and affection. Mostly, however, the book is about playing the violin, music, the saving of Carnegie Hall and what followed after, famous and influential people he met and/or knew well, and the various ailments to which musicians are prone. I would recommend this book for anyone interested in the history of Carnegie Hall, 20th century music performance, string players and of course, the violin. It was an enjoyable and easy read. Mr. Stern had a style that made it easy to relate to him.… (más)
